With places like Union Drinkery and the NuVegan Café, Park View has everything you could want in a hip, trendy neighborhood. Georgia Avenue runs through the neighborhood and serves as a lively commercial district, lined with delis, cafes, restaurants, yoga studios, and curious businesses like Kraken Axes -- an ax-throwing venue. Park View is a small neighborhood often thought to be part of its nearby neighbors: Columbia Heights is on the west side, Petworth is to the north, and Soldiers Home is on the east side.
Howard University is located on the south end of the neighborhood, making Park View a popular choice for college students. While there are a few parks in Park View, the neighborhood is actually named for its view of the nearby Armed Forces Retirement Home-Washington, a US Historic District that contains Lincoln's Cottage. Residents of Park View enjoy fast access to the nearby Petworth Metro Station, just north of the neighborhood.
